The standard remittance for Pension is 18% which is a cumulative of the Employees and employers.

Employees 8% of BHT
Employers 10% of BHT

BHT (Basic, Housing, Transport Allowance).

Some employers do not remit pensions because they don't want to pay their 10% hence they are not deducting the employee's 8% this is wrong as it is not a standardized practice when it comes to statutory remittance.

Employees mustn't rejoice when their own 8% of BHT is not remitted thinking they are going home with more money forgetting that there is a 10% from the employer that is not remitted also.

Other employers remit only 8% from the employee and nothing more.

I have heard of employers who remit the entire 18% on behalf of their employees, for this we commend you highly.

Employers must comply with the Pension Act fully, Sometimes there is not much the Finance team or HR team can do when the employer refuses to comply.

We hope for best practice when it comes to statutory remittance as some employers will prefer to remit only PAYE and leave out Pension.

In the event they refuse to remit your pension, their are two methods to get them remit your pension

here two methods

Method 1

1. Get a statement of account from your PFA
2. Write a letter to your employer asking them to remit all your pension deducted from your monthly salary.
2(a). Attach a copy of the statement of account as evidence that your employer is not up to date in it's remittance of your pension.
2(b). If possible attach all your pay slip as evidence that your pension are constantly deducted.
2(c). Quote a section of the Pension Reform Act where there is penalty for non remittance of deducted pension from employee salary.
2(d) CC the following in your letter:
PENCOM
YOUR PFA
EFCC.
3. Ensure you send a copy of the letter to your PFA and PENCOM.
4. Ensure you have a copy of your letter duly stamped " RECEIVED "
5. Do all above also by E-mail to your HR, Finance Dept, and MD, especially if you are not getting positive feedback from the hardcopy of your letter.



Method 2
Write a letter to the Head, Surveillance Department, the address in Lagos is 88A oduduwa crescent Ikeja GRA, Lagos
